Voltz Clarke Gallery is pleased to present ESCAPE, a solo exhibition by Rachel Rose.

In ESCAPE, Rachel Rose transports viewers into dreamlike landscapes where familiar botanical forms become metaphors for resilience, vulnerability, and transformation.

Centered around the palm tree – a symbol of paradise and escape whose sharp, strong fronds reveal a more complex nature – the

paintings draw from the artist’s experience living with lupus, an invisible autoimmune disease that exists beneath an outward appearance of wellness. Alongside roses and coneflowers, these iconic plants challenge simplified ideas of beauty, revealing hidden layers of protection, healing, and endurance.

Bold colors and organic, yet unnatural forms work to transform these botanical motifs into contemplative scenes, conveying a sense of both depth and flatness. Vibrant palm trees extend from wave-like forms lining the background, as if they are growing from a rough ocean. Further cultivating her imagined landscape, Rose’s curved forms create the impression of chaos within the stillness of the canvas. Through these ethereal palettes and fluid,

water-like forms, ESCAPE explores the delicate balance between serenity and danger, inviting viewers to look beyond appearances and embrace the coexistence of strength and fragility.

Rose received a Master of Fine Arts from the Massachusetts College of Art and Design in 2016, a Post-Baccalaureate degree from the School of the Museum of Fine Arts in 2014, and a BFA in Studio Art from Indiana University in 2009. Born in Massachusetts and raised in Connecticut, the artist has exhibited extensively throughout the United States, including presentations at Bridgette Mayer Gallery and Bakalar & Paine Galleries. In 2024, she exhibited at the Colony Hotel in Palm Beach and has participated in various group shows at Voltz Clarke Gallery. ESCAPE is the artist’s first solo exhibition in New York. Rose’s work has also been featured in Friend of the Artist, Candyfloss Magazine, Visionary Art Collective, and VIVANT Magazine. Rose currently lives and works in Atlanta, Georgia, where her experiences as a mother continue to inform her artistic practice.
